HB 2172 : Concealed Carry Reciprocity 2025
Position: Oppose Status: House Ways and Means Committee
Allows people with concealed carry permits in another state to carry a loaded, hidden gun in Oregon as long as that person is a resident of a state with concealed carry requirements equal to or better than Oregon's.

Oregon state law does not require an applicant for a concealed carry handgun license (CHL) to even touch a gun to successfully obtain a CHL. (Oregon CHL) This law will allow people who have no training whatsoever in handling a firearm to carry loaded, hidden guns in Oregon–including into some public schools.
